Job Title: Quality Assurance Analyst

Starr Insurance Companies is a leading insurance and investment organization, providing commercial property and casualty insurance, including travel and accident coverage, to almost every imaginable business and industry in virtually every part of the world.

Cornelius Vander Starr established his first insurance company in Shanghai, China in 1919. Today, we are one of the world's fastest growing insurance organizations, capable of writing in 128 countries on 6 continents.

Duties and Responsibilities:
  • Plan, execute, and oversee testing of various business applications to ensure they conform to documented specifications and quality objectives.
  • Create, review, maintain and execute test scripts as appropriate for an application or system change.
  • Document, review, and obtain sign off on test plans, test summaries and test results.
  • Meet multiple application deadlines, coordinating between production, release and/or project scheduled implementation dates.
  • Collaborate with vendor testing resources develop and align joint test plans, to define roles and responsibilities, and review and provide feedback and signoff of vendor tested results.
  • Participate in Agile scrums and project team meetings.
  • Partner with IT Business Analysts and Developers to analyze and refine system level requirements based on use cases and/or business requirements.
  • Provide input on scope, changes, defects, testing approach, and process improvements.
  • Provide input on Quality Assurance best practices for both internal and vendor testing standards and methods.
  • Conform and contribute to internally defined IT standards and governance, including maintaining and storing all documentation in company defined document repositories.
  • Provide continuous feedback to scrum teams, project teams and Product Owners regarding system functionality that may not be intuitive or straightforward, to ensure common knowledge amongst the IT teams.
  • Participate in ad hoc project assignments.
  • Provide training and support to quality assurance team members on systems, policies, procedures, and core processes.
Qualifications:
  • Bachelor's degree or equivalent.
  • 5 years of quality assurance testing experience, preferably in the Insurance industry.
  • Strong analytical, problem-solving, business writing, and decision-making skills.
  • Proven understanding of Agile/Scrum and Waterfall methodologies, and how QA functions within them.
  • Proven experience in manual and automated testing.
  • Professional certification such as Six Sigma, Quality Engineer, or Quality Auditor.
Skills/Experience Required:
  • Demonstrated knowledge of testing best practices, the use of version control practices and defect management testing tools.
  • Capable in building comprehensive test plans, test matrices and test cases for various products.
  • Skilled in analysis, functional testing, negative testing and regression testing.
  • Experience in data analysis and forms generation testing is a plus.
  • Comprehensive testing experience in configurable, web-based or client-server business application and familiarity with all aspects of Software Development Lifecycle.
  • Understand and draw from business processes and requirements to create functional and non-functional test cases, covering a variety of use cases depending on type of testing necessary.
  • Create and execute test plans, test scripts and test summary reports.
  • Working knowledge of test tracking and execution systems used for agile and/or waterfall testing.
  • Maintain and analyze defects and issues to identify and report risks and issues to project teams and management.
